State of Local Emergency Declared in Area “E”

The Thompson-Nicola Regional District is declaring a State of Local Emergency due to a wildfire in Electoral Area “E” (Bonaparte Plateau). By declaring a State of Local Emergency, it enables local authorities to exercise the emergency powers listed in the Emergency Program Act.
